# Thumbnail generation queue for the Larkfield media pipeline.
# Incoming originals are fanned out to resize workers; failures are
# retried with exponential backoff before landing in the dead-letter
# bucket. Release managers should note that changing these values
# affects both steady-state throughput and the worst-case backlog
# drain time after an outage. Values were tuned against the staging
# corpus in March. The constants governing concurrency, retries, and
# batch sizing are defined immediately below.

constants for fahop-fahaf:
RATE_LIMITS = {
    "quenath": 1,
    "quenwyn": 10,
    "ralael": 10,
    "wenix": 1,
}

Hey — handing off the Lintfern GraphQL N+1 fix. The dataloader batching on the Orchardsong resolver is merged but behind a flag; flip it only if query latency spikes again. Watch the batch-size metric overnight. If the feature-flag service itself locks you out, the fallback admin tool works fine, and it'll prompt for the recovery passphrase written just below.

vault phrase of tagag-fawef = lammir-ulaiel-oliax-belox-eliox-ulaok-gilael-norys-holox-fenir

# Badge Migration — What Reception Needs to Know

Heads up: Pellworth House is moving from the old SwipeRight readers to the new GlintPass system this month. Old grey badges stop working Friday. If someone's new badge hasn't arrived, don't panic — just log them in the interim sheet and let them through the lobby gate with the temporary code below.

badge for hahog-kajop: bdg-OOCJJ-0